Output 2655535381c6c38a8a9787d729672adc0c7a2816dc4389ca058f6b6a8dcec493:227

value
1507889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b968cd04a1c1fec7832baf875f392ed66cea4a5 OP_EQUAL
address
3ER6CcHpXYAR4m7zrYSQdgnGsTu1H7z3pb
transaction
2655535381c6c38a8a9787d729672adc0c7a2816dc4389ca058f6b6a8dcec493
spent
true